To kick start the new year, AVOCA is delighted to announce that they will be hosting a detox event, today Saturday, January 14th, at 10 am in Avoca Malahide.?The event will feature special guests Roz Purcell and Irish cricketer Max Sorensen. Roz will be on hand to discuss her new beauty body scrub ?Ripe by Roz? while Max will provide health and fitness tips for those looking to put their best foot forward this January. There will be delicious food tastings in Malahide’s food hall from the Happy Pear, Nua Naturals and Pukka Tea. This is a free event, and you can find more information here.

Overhead, The Albatross, Otherkin, Windings, Danny Battles and Brass Phantoms, will all perform at The Button Factory tonight as part of the First Fortnight festival; Ireland’s mental health arts festival. Door tax is €12 and the gig kicks off at 8 PM. More info here.

Next Thursday, January 19th, the Tivoli Theatre are hosting a gig for?DOWRY, with karaoke continuing afterwards and will be hosted by everyone’s favourite lounge lizard; Enda DaNite. Door tax is €5 and all proceeds will go towards funding Ban an T?; an exhibition to be held in the Chocolate Factory on the 2nd of February, exploring and questioning the idea of the domestic sphere as a female space.

This coming Wednesday, January 18th, The Sugar Club are hosting a special screening of 90’s cult classic ‘Trainspotting’ starring Ewan McGregor. Booking is essential for this, and screenings nearly always book out at the venue because of its cosy set-up, on-point sound system, gourmet popcorn, pizza, and pints.
